  1. Analyze Your Budget Plan


Prior to discovering funding choices, take a close look at your budget plan. Determine exactly how much you can afford to spend on furniture without endangering other economic obligations. Maintain in mind that funding permits you to spread out the price with time, however it's necessary to make certain that the monthly repayments fit conveniently within your budget plan.

  1. Contrast Rate Of Interest


Rates of interest can considerably impact the general price of funding. For instance, in-store financing may provide promotional 0% APR for a minimal time, but the rate might raise dramatically if the balance isn't paid off within the marketing period. Similarly, individual loans and credit cards can have varying interest prices depending upon your credit report and the loan provider's terms. Search to discover the best rate and terms.

  1. Comprehend the Conditions and terms


Every funding alternative includes its own collection of conditions and terms. Make certain to read the small print and understand information such as:

Repayment timetable (bi-weekly or monthly)



Length of the funding term.

Late repayment fines.

Additional charges or costs.

For instance, some acquire now, pay later on (BNPL) solutions may enforce late fees, while rent-to-own contracts often have greater total expenses.

  1. Inspect for Promotional Uses


Lots of furnishings retailers use seasonal promos or unique financing deals. These may include interest-free periods, discounts, or waived fees for a restricted time. Take benefit of these deals when feasible, yet make sure you can fulfill the repayment terms before the marketing duration ends.

  1. Evaluate Your Credit Report


Your credit report rating plays a considerable duty in determining your eligibility for particular funding options. A high credit report score can qualify you for far better passion rates and terms, while a reduced score may restrict your choices or cause greater expenses. Examine your credit rating beforehand to know where you stand and enhance it if necessary.



  1. Prioritize Flexibility


Some funding choices, like BNPL and in-store strategies, use even more adaptable repayment terms than traditional fundings. Look for choices that allow very early repayments or changes without penalties. if you're not sure regarding your future financial scenario.

  1. Stay Clear Of Overextending Yourself


It can be tempting to finance more costly furniture than you originally intended, but this can lead to monetary tension. Adhere to your budget and stay clear of exhausting on your own with high month-to-month settlements or extensive funding terms.

  1. Plan for Future Expenses


Keep in mind that furniture is a long-lasting investment, and various other relevant prices, such as upkeep, setting up, or delivery, may emerge. Factor these expenditures into your funding decision to guarantee you're fully prepared.
